When food is removed from the refrigerator for defrosting, it is important to keep refrigerated foods cold and frozen foods from thawing. … Webmaintaining frozen foods. If frozen product has begun to thaw, move to refrigerated unit maintaining 41°F or below and cook within 72 hours. If a refrigerator is not maintaining 41°F or below, and if the product was out of temperature for a verifiable time of less than 4 hours then move the product to a unit properly maintaining 41°F or below. WebFrozen foods should be stored at or below 0° F. and thawed at 36° F. DO NOT refreeze foods that have been thawed; cook and serve as soon as possible to promote maximum quality and safety. FROZEN FRUITS: Thaw unopened under refrigeration (36° F. to 38° F.) or covered with cold water. WebThawing - Thaw frozen foods under refrigeration at 41°F or less, under cold running water, or as part of the cooking process. Never at room temperature. Receiving - TCS foods should be at 41°F or less when received; frozen foods should be solidly frozen. Transporting - Follow the holding temperatures as described above when transporting foods.
